Bison Take Down Southern Illinois, 92-85

FARGO, N.D. – Damari Wheeler-Thomas scored 24 points to lead the North Dakota State men's basketball team to a 92-85 victory over Southern Illinois on Monday night inside the Scheels Center.
 
The Bison won their third straight game to improve to 3-2. NDSU connected for 16 three-pointers in the game, shooting 46 percent from downtown.
 
Wheeler-Thomas added four assists and knocked down 4-of-6 from beyond the arc.
 
NDSU seniors Tay Smith and Markhi Strickland both added 15 points. Smith drilled five three-pointers in the first half.
 
Trevian Carson finished with 9 points and 10 rebounds for the Bison, and Andy Stefonowicz dished out six assists.
 
NDSU led for more than 31 of the game's 40 minutes, but it was an entertaining back-and-forth battle throughout the second half. The Bison held a nine-point advantage at 57-48 one minute into the second half, but the Salukis knotted the contest at 67-67 with just under 10 minutes left.
 
With the game tied at 77, Stefonowicz converted a three-point play with 3:00 remaining. NDSU redshirt freshman Carson Smith drained a clutch three-pointer to put NDSU up 85-79. Trevian Carson landed the dagger with a trey to put the Bison ahead 88-83 in the final minute.
 
The Bison will remain at home to host Jamestown on Wednesday this week.
